Yes, you can automatically add all DHCP clients to the Simple Queue on MikroTik RouterOS by following these steps:
1. Go to IP > DHCP Server and select the DHCP server you want to configure.
2. Under the DHCP Server settings, click on the "Script" tab.
3. Click on the "Add" button to create a new script.
4. Enter the following command in the "Source" field:
/queue simple add name=client-${lease-hostname} target-addresses=${lease-address} max-limit=1M/1M
5. Click on "OK" to save the script.
This script will automatically create a new Simple Queue for each DHCP client that connects to the network with a bandwidth limit of 1Mbps download and 1Mbps upload.
Note: Make sure to test the script and adjust the bandwidth limits to the appropriate values for your network. Also, keep in mind that this method may not work for networks with a large number of DHCP clients or complex network setups.
